Slot

the official website is located at www.slot.ng.The slot is a corporation that is well-known in Nigeria for the selling of electronic devices such as mobile phones, computer systems, and other similar items of technology. The slot system technology is held by a Nigerian businessman by the name of Nnamdi Ezeigbo; this firm has been in operation for decades and has offices and showrooms in nearly every city in Nigeria.

Interestingly, many people are unaware that this organization also has an active online platform, which specializes in the purchase and distribution of electronics across Nigeria’s 36 states.

What distinguishes Slot from the competition is the dependability and affordable rates they provide to their consumers; in addition, they give a 7-day guarantee on all of their devices once they are purchased by the customer. On www.slot.ng you may acquire mobile phones from a variety of manufacturers like Apple, Nokia, Samsung, Huawei, HTC, Lenovo, Techno, LG, Fero, Infinix, Wiko, Asus, Obi, Intel, and many more.

Another advantage of the slot is that it offers the option of “pay on delivery,” which allows you to pay as soon as the item is delivered. This is a convenient feature for many people.

Jumia

Jumia’s official website is located at www.jumia.com.ng. When it comes to mobile phones in Nigeria, Jumia is a household brand. They not only offer mobile phones, but they also sell other devices, electronics, food, clothing, and a variety of other home supplies.

Since its inception in 2012, this fast-growing firm has solely sold its items online, as opposed to Slot, which sells its products both online and offline. After you’ve made your selection, you’ll need to pay for it online and have it delivered to your home or a Jumia station near you.

These are some of the mobile phones that are now available for purchase on www.jumia.com. Apple, Nokia, Samsung, Huawei, HTC, Lenovo, Techno, LG, Fero, Infinix, Wiko, Asus, Obi, Itel, and a slew of other manufacturers are represented.

Although the firm offers the option to pay on delivery, this feature has lately been deactivated for reasons that are only known to the company’s management.

Kara

Kara’s official website is located at www.kara.com.ng. Kara is also a rapidly expanding phone marketing organization in Nigeria, offering a variety of products for sale, including phones, computer systems, generators, and other household supplies.

There are a plethora of mobile phones available for purchase on the website www.kara.com.ng. Some of the brands available for purchase on the website are Apple, Nokia, Samsung, Huawei, HTC, Lenovo, Techno, LG, Fero, Infinix, Wiko, and Asus among others.

Depending on the customer’s preference, orders ordered on Kara may be delivered within 24 hours or 5 days; this is often determined by the customer’s preference. They also take payment on delivery and provide guarantees on their mobile phones that are only valid for a few days.

Amazon

Amazon is one of the largest online marketplaces in the world, but it is only ranked seventh in terms of popularity in Nigeria since it is not the most convenient purchasing choice for the country’s residents. To put it another way, why go through the hassle of converting your Naira to Dollar and wait for around 14-21 days before receiving a phone when you can purchase the phone in Pointek and have it delivered the same day?

As a result, with all due respect to Amazon, local retailers take the top spot on this list. However, when it comes to purchasing phones that are not currently accessible in Nigeria, Amazon is really handy. In truth, hardly every cell phone that is released makes it to Nigeria. Amazon is one of the most convenient places to purchase these phones.

This means that if you want to purchase a phone that is now accessible in Nigeria, we recommend that you purchase it from one of the local online stores mentioned above. However, if you want to purchase a phone that is not currently accessible in Nigeria, we propose that you do so via Amazon.
